Overview

Physics Teacher – Surrey

Start Date: January 2026 • Contract: Full-time, Permanent • Salary: Competitive, dependent on experience

An excellent opportunity has arisen at a leading independent boarding and day school in Surrey for an outstanding Physics Teacher to join the department from January 2026. Physics is a thriving and popular subject at the school, with strong uptake at A Level and many pupils progressing to science-related degrees at top universities each year. This is a fantastic opportunity to contribute to a highly successful and well-resourced department within a supportive and forward-thinking school community.

Responsibilities
  • Deliver high-quality Physics teaching across GCSE and A Level.
  • Contribute to a thriving science department and support pupil progress.
  • Engage with pupils of all abilities and inspire learning both inside and outside the classroom.
  • Collaborate with colleagues and contribute to the wider co-curricular and pastoral life of the school.
Qualifications
  • A strong academic background in Physics.
  • Proven experience of excellent teaching at GCSE and A Level.
  • A commitment to maintaining the highest academic standards and ensuring pupil progress.
  • The creativity to inspire pupils of all abilities, both inside and outside the classroom.
  • A willingness to contribute to the wider co-curricular and pastoral life of the school.
